Criminology is a broad subject area that draws on the study of crime, violence, victims, terrorism, criminal statistics and the criminal justice system. The Criminology Diploma is a multi-disciplinary course that encompasses law, psychology and sociology in order to gain greater knowledge of this discipline and make informed conclusions.Course topics covered within the Criminology Diploma include Children and Criminology, Young Offenders and the Criminal Justice System, the Anglo American Model and Labelling Theory and Critical Criminology. The Level 3 Diploma in Forensic Psychology and Criminology is divided into following comprehensive modules.

Criminology

Introduction to Criminology

Chapter 1: Social Order Maintenance in Celtic & Roman Britain

Chapter 2: Inequality before the Law

Chapter 3: Criminalisation

Chapter 4: Classicism and Positivism

Chapter 5: The Anglo American Model and the Chicago School of Criminology

Chapter 6: Anomie, Social Control & Deviant Subculture Theories

Chapter 7: Administrative Criminology

Chapter 8: Labelling Theory

Chapter 9: Right Realism

Chapter 10: Left Idealism and Left Realism

Chapter 11: Feminist Criminology

Chapter 12: Ethnicity and Crime

Chapter 13: Mentally Disordered Offenders and the Criminal Justice System

Chapter 14: Young Offenders and the Criminal Justice System

Chapter 15: Children and Criminology

Chapter 16: Agencies of Social Control

Chapter 17: The National Probation Service

Chapter 18: Incarceration and Punishment

Chapter 19: White Collar Crime

Chapter 20: Violent Crime

Forensic Psychology

Module 1: The Science of Psychology

Module 2: Introducing Basic Statistics

Module 3: Psychology and Violent Crime

Module 4: Serial Killers

Module 5: Crime and Substance Abuse

Module 6: Child Abuse

Module 7: The Evidence of Children

Module 8: Criminal Responsibility and Psychiatric Defences

Module 9: Mental Disorder as a Defence

Module 10: Eyewitness Testimony

Module 11: Psychology in a Correctional Setting

Module 12: Psychology and Police Selection, Recruitment and Training

Module 13: Police Stress

Module 14: The Decision to Assist

Module 15: The Research Proposal and the Research Project Report
